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 20 mins
Total Time: 30 mins
Cuisine: American
Serves: 4 servings
Ingredients
- Pork chops
- 1 cup apple cider
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 2 apples, sliced
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Begin by gathering all your ingredients: pork chops, apple cider, brown sugar, sliced apples, cinnamon, salt, and pepper.
- Pat the pork chops dry with paper towels and season both sides generously with salt and pepper.
- In a large skillet, heat a tablespoon of oil over medium-high heat. Once the oil is hot, add the pork chops to the skillet.
- Cook the pork chops for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own and cooked through. The internal temperature should reach 145°F (63°C). Once cooked, remove the pork chops from the skillet and set aside on a plate.
- In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ium and add the apple cider and brown sugar. Stir well to combine and bring the mixture to a simmer.
- Add the sliced apples and cinnamon to the skillet. Cook for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the apples are tender and the sauce has thickened slightly.
- Return the pork chops to the skillet, spooning some of the caramel apple mixture over the top. Allow the pork chops to simmer in the sauce for an additional 2-3 minutes to absorb the flavors.
- Once everything is heated through and well combined, remove the skillet from heat.
- Serve the pork chops warm, topped with the caramelized apples and sauce. Enjoy your Easy Caramel Apple Pork Chops!
Tips
- Temperature is Key: Always let your pork chops come to room temperature before cooking to ensure even cooking and a perfect golden-brown crust.
- Pat Those Chops Dry: Use paper towels to remove excess moisture from the pork chops. This is the secret to achieving that beautiful, crispy exterior.
- Don't Overcrowd the Pan: Cook the pork chops in batches if necessary to ensure they brown properly instead of steaming.
- Use a Meat Thermometer: For perfectly cooked pork, aim for an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C). This ensures juicy, tender meat every time.
- Let It Rest: After cooking, let the pork chops rest for 3-5 min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, keeping the meat moist and flavorful.
- Choose the Right Apples: Firm, slightly tart apples like Granny Smith or Honeycrisp work best for this recipe, as they hold their shape and provide a nice contrast to the sweet caramel sauce.
